Alabaster White posted:

Time Magic is a guaranteed win not because it's useful, but because of the Quickleak exploit: equip a reflect ring, cast Quick, then break a Poison Rod on yourself. It'll reflect Bio onto Omega and inflict Sap, which will sloooooowly whittle his health down. Since you're still under the effects of Quick, Omega won't be able to do anything while his HP ticks down. This takes an insane amount of time (like upwards of an hour even on fast-forward), but is perfectly safe.

Huzzah! posted:

Another way to do it besides coral rings is don't attack him and wait for him to charge, chugging hi potions as needed, though you'd have to kill your berserker so he doesn't trigger any counters. Once he starts charging, start casting death at him, it should have an 80% chance to hit.

This worked. Thanks! I should have taken note of that book in Apanda's room. I didn't realize the vulnerability came during his charging phase.
